Question

2. A mixture of alcohol and water is an example of _______ mixture.


Open in App
Solution

A mixture of alcohol and water is an example of homogeneous mixture.

  • If the composition of the constituents of the mixture is uniform throughout the mixture then it is said to be a homogeneous mixture.
  • If the composition of the constituents of the mixture is non-uniform throughout the mixture i.e. there exist layers in a mixture then it is said to be a heterogeneous mixture.
  • An example of a homogeneous mixture is alcohol and water because the constituent of this mixture is uniformly distributed.

Therefore, A mixture of alcohol and water is an example of homogeneous mixture.
